News: Starbucks Loyalty Program Changes

Beginning October 15, 2013 Starbucks will add a few new benefits to their "My Starbucks Reward" loyalty program.

Basically, rewards can now also be redeemed for bottled beverages and at recently-acquired Teavana tea shops for drinks and loose leaf-teas. 

News: Kate Upton and Snoop Dogg Push Hot Pockets in New Music Video

Kate Upton and Snoop Dogg have joined forces to shill for Hot Pockets as the brand goes all out with a full-length music video to promote their "new and improved" Hot Pockets sandwiches.

The video is a comedic remix of Biz Markie's 1989 hit single "Just a Friend (You Got What I Need)" entitled "You Got What I Eat." The set up is dream sequence stand-off between the new "premium" meats and the new buttery, seasoned crusts (#TeamMeat and #TeamCrust respectively). Snoop Dogg plays The Baker (of course) for Team Crust while Kate Upton falls asleep and dreams the whole sequence.

Review: Jack in the Box - Exploding Cheesy Chicken Sandwich

Jack in the Box's Exploding Cheesy Chicken Sandwich is part of their new late-night menu, which is only available between the hours of 9pm and 5am. It features a chicken sandwich with mayo, breaded mozzarella cheese sticks, and a gooey white cheese sauce.

It's available in a Munchie Meal with 2 Tacos, an order of "Halfsie fries"(half seasoned curly fries and half regular fries), and a 20-ounce fountain beverage for $6 or a la carte for $4.


News: KFC - New $10 Weekend Bucket

KFC's latest deal is the new, limited-time $10 Weekend Bucket, which offers 10 mixed pieces of chicken for only $10 on Saturdays and Sundays.

According to KFC, you can get "10 pieces any way you want it," which generally means you can choose from Original Recipe, Extra Crispy, Grilled, or Boneless (I say "generally" because with a franchise model, there tends to be inconsistencies).

Review: Wendy's - Pretzel Pub Chicken Sandwich

Wendy's Pretzel Pub Chicken sandwich feature a chicken breast fillet (available in three varieties: Homestyle, Spicy, or Grilled), spring mix, tomato, a slice of Muenster cheese, cheddar cheese sauce, and honey mustard on a pretzel bun.

I went with the Homestyle chicken fillet and picked one up for $4.79.

News: Dunkin' Donuts - New Angus Steak and Cheese Wraps

For the month of October, Dunkin' Donuts is offering new, limited-time Angus Steak & Cheese Wraps.

The wraps are made with a warm, 8-inch flour tortilla filled with pieces of Angus steak, white cheddar cheese, and a choice of barbecue or ranch sauce.

Around the World: Subway Japan - New Vegetable Cheese Melts

Subway Japan's latest menu innovation are new "Sub Melts," which come in several varieties that each feature steamed vegetables in a thickened "enchanting" cheese sauce. They're basically a blend of stew and sub sandwich.

The steamed vegetable mix includes a full eight different vegetable types including potato, onion, cabbage, broccoli, kidney beans, shallots, cauliflower, and carrots.

Around the World: McDonald's France - New Goat Cheese McWrap

McDonald's France recently introduced a new, limited-time Goat Cheese McWrap with two thick slices of goat cheese (with rind) instead of chicken. The new McWrap joins a line up that includes the Chicken & Bacon McWrap and Pepper Chicken McWrap.

This is not the first Goat Cheese McWrap the chain has offered. The previous version came with breaded and fried goat cheese instead of fresh-sliced ones.
